Transaction 6104bd991424edd55cc7ef03ec865248fd6253d48948664924380bc6b13ed969
1 Input
1 Output
-
6104bd991424edd55cc7ef03ec865248fd6253d48948664924380bc6b13ed969:0
- value
- 1857900
- script pubkey
- OP_0 OP_PUSHBYTES_20 3514ecdefcead5c5ac09c9d5ed07f0384980b94a
- address
- bc1qx52wehhuat2uttqfe8276pls8pycpw22kddukq